  • Last year, UGA Animal and Dairy Science created a new program called the Junior Herd Builder Program. In the program, students in 8th-12th grade complete a series of educational modules, develop 3 heifers from weaning to breeding while maintaining a record book, and participate in a round of interviews and presentations.
